【问题标题】:removing string on java [duplicate]删除java上的字符串[重复]
【发布时间】:2016-11-03 13:52:47
【问题描述】:

我的问题是如何删除字符

我要删除

[ "Informasi Seputar Ijazah dan SKHUN SMA"]

成为

Informasi Seputar Ijazah dan SKHUN SMA

我试过了

String link=object.get("url").toString();
String link2=(link.substring(1, link.length()-1));

但结果只是

 (space)"Informasi Seputar Ijazah dan SKHUN SMA"

有什么解决方案吗?谢谢之前...

【问题讨论】:

  • 如果您在原始字符串中的[ 字符后有空格,请尝试String link2=(link.substring(2, link.length()-1));
  • 如果您的问题不是那么重要,请尝试不同的选项,而不是提问。比如:做一些先前的研究。
  • 它可以删除(空格)伴侣,但它不能删除“”,我也想删除“”呵呵
  • 呵呵,也许对于一些java大师来说它不是那么重要,但它对我来说非常重要:)如果我的话是错误的,对不起..
  • 你可以试试String link=object.get("url").toString(); String link2 = link.replaceAll("(\\[|\\]|\")", "").trim();

标签: java string cut


【解决方案1】:

只需在字符串的开头修剪更多字符:

String link=object.get("url").toString();
String link2=(link.substring(2, link.length()-1));

【讨论】:

  • 在逻辑上可以,但它总是说错误堆栈跟踪每次我在这里做更多修剪我再次修剪: String link2=(link.substring(2, link.length()-1));字符串链接3=(链接2.substring(1,link2.length()-1));错误说堆栈跟踪每次我修剪超过link2 mate
猜你喜欢
  • 2012-10-21
  • 2014-02-19
  • 1970-01-01
  • 2013-08-12
  • 1970-01-01
  • 1970-01-01
  • 2011-10-11
  • 1970-01-01
  • 2020-03-30
相关资源
最近更新 更多